For the 2026-27 school year, there are 4 public middle schools serving 346 students in Dickey County, ND.
The top-ranked public middle schools in Dickey County, ND are Oakes High School and Maple River Colony School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Dickey County, ND public middle schools have an average math proficiency score of 34% (versus the North Dakota public middle school average of 37%), and reading proficiency score of 40% (versus the 45% statewide average). Middle schools in Dickey County have an average ranking of 4/10, which is in the bottom 50% of North Dakota public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 12%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the North Dakota public middle school average of 30% (majority American Indian).
